Mrs. Angie Snyder Principal

Mrs. Angie Snyder will enter her 22nd year as an educator, all serving in ECCSS, this year. Mrs. Snyder served as a classroom teacher at Claxton Elementary School (CES) before moving into an Instructional Coach role at CES where she was able to work closely with teachers and students to improve all aspects of teaching and learning.  After several years as an Instructional Coach, Mrs. Snyder became an Assistant Principal at Claxton High School (CHS) in the spring of 2019.  

Mrs. Angie Snyder completed her student teaching in 2002 at Claxton Middle School.  Following graduation from Georgia Southern University with a Bachelor's degree in Middle Grades Education, Mrs. Snyder obtained her Master's degree from Walden University with a focus on K-8 Mathematics Education. Mrs. Snyder obtained her Leadership Degree from Valdosta State University.

Mrs. Snyder joined the Claxton Middle School family as Principal in July 2024.

Mr. Daerzio Harris, Assistant Principal

Mr. Daerzio Harris is an experienced and passionate educator who joined the Claxton Middle School family as Assistant Principal in July 2023. With over 15 years of experience in education, he brings a wealth of instructional knowledge and a commitment to staying current with best practices.

Mr. Harris holds a Bachelor of Arts degree from Georgia Southern University and a Master of Education and Education Specialist degree in Educational Leadership from Albany State University. A lifelong learner, he plans to pursue his Doctorate in Education beginning in Fall 2025.

Mr. Harris has served in various roles throughout his career, including middle school teacher, adjunct math professor, adult education instructor, and elementary school teacher. He has also served on the Teacher Burnout Taskforce with the GaDOE in 2022. Additionally, he serves as an adjunct professor at Savannah State University. He is the State President of the Professional Association of Georgia Educators (PAGE), the largest independent teacher organization, representing over 90,000 members.

Mr. Harris is dedicated to meeting the needs of students in the 21st century. He is known for his innovative teaching methods and ability to create a positive and engaging learning environment. He is committed to working collaboratively with staff, students, and parents to ensure that all students at Claxton Middle School have access to a high-quality education.

Mr. Chris Johnson-Bryant, Assistant Principal

Mr. Chris Johnson-Bryant will enter year nine as an educator this school year. Mr. Johnson-Bryant begins year four in Evans County Charter School System, where he has served as a Behavior Interventionist at Claxton High School for the past two years. In this role, Mr. Johnson-Bryant worked closely with students, CHS administrators, and other staff to help implement strategies to decrease problematic behaviors and increase productive behaviors. 

Mr. Johnson-Bryant has a Bachelor’s degree in Sports Management and has also served as an athletic coach for arena football, middle and high school baseball, and high school football, and he will continue to serve as offensive coordinator for CHS Football and begin as the head coach for CMS Baseball this year. 

Mr. Johnson-Bryant joined the Claxton Middle School family as Assistant Principal in July 2024.
